Based om MI (Mutable Instruments eurorack modules), include VCO/DCO (multi OSCs), audio effects / processors, drum-machine
Huge collection of Mutable Instruments eurorack modules (as Audible Instruments) realisation from VCV Rack 2 Pro inside the Reason Rack.
Collection of Combinator control panels for VST (VCV Rack 2 Pro).
125 Combinator 2.0 Patches for Reason by Reason Studios.
Include:
- muBrights (Braids module)
- muElemental (Elements module)
- muHeaven (Clouds module)
- muPlains (Plaits module)
- muResonate (Rings module)
- muShelfs (Shelves module)
- muSides (Tides module)
- meSteams (Streams module)
- muSweeps (Sheets version of Tides module)
- muTopoDrums (Grids module + Plaits drums)
- muTriples (Ripples module)
- muWraps (Warps module)
WARNING: You need the following to use this ReFill with combinator 2 patches::
- Reason 12 perpetual license or Reason+ subscription
- VCV Rack 2 Pro (VCV Rack VST commercial license)
ReFill for Reason 12 or Reason+ “muTableAudibleRack”, that include 125+ patches dedicated to MutableInstruments eurorack modules as VCV Rack 2
